How is the suburb of Charnwood laid out according to its original design?

Charnwood was planned using the Radburn principle, where houses were intended to face common parkland and garages were positioned at the rear. Although fences have altered the visual connection, the layout still includes a network of pedestrian pathways designed to avoid crossing streets directly.

What shopping and essential services are available near 5 Baylis Place?

The Charnwood centre shopping area nearby offers fast‑food outlets, a Woolworths supermarket, a Shell service station, and a Labor Club. An emergency services station with ambulance, fire, and rescue facilities is also located close to the shops at the south‑west corner of Lhotsky Street and Tillyard Drive.

What are the notable geological characteristics of the Charnwood area?

Charnwood sits on Silurian‑age rocks, predominantly Deakin Volcanics purple rhyodacite. The Deakin Fault runs along the north‑east edge of these volcanic rocks, with Hawkins Volcanics green‑grey dacite and quartz andesite found on the opposite side of the fault.

Has Charnwood hosted any community events in recent years?

From 2004 to 2018, Charnwood held an annual ‘Charny Carny’ carnival that raised funds for local schools and the Mount Rogers Scout Group. The event was discontinued in 2020 due to a shortage of volunteers.

Which electoral districts does Charnwood belong to?

For federal elections, Charnwood is part of the Division of Fenner. In the ACT Legislative Assembly, it falls within the Ginninderra electorate.
